摘要
This work describes a multiplication and accumulation (MAC) accelerator integrated with a memory interface. The link is designed to take advantage of naturally existing sparsity in a neural network. The link operating at 16 Gb/s achieves 0.1875-pJ/bit signaling efficiency for random data but, for sparse data, signaling efficiency can improve to 0.0375 pJ/bit. Similarly, the MAC unit accelerates the computation utilizing the phase domain accumulation process and provides a 40% improvement in energy efficiency for sparse data and at the same achieves inference accuracy of 94% for the MNIST data set.
